Violet Pearl McHenry, 98

| August 5, 2020 1:00 AM

Violet Pearl McHenry was born Feb. 2, 1922, in Sandpoint, Idaho, to Leon and Elodia Lagrou, who were both born in Belgium.

She went to be with her Lord on July 27, 2020, while living at Maplewood Assisted Living.

Violet graduated from Sandpoint High School in 1940 and graduated from Kinmen Business University in Spokane in 1941. She worked for L.D. McFarland Co. in Sandpoint for five years before marrying Dwight McHenry, on Oct. 13, 1946, and moving to Hamilton, Mont., for five years.

She was active in women’s ministry and Coeur d’Alene Bible Church for many years. She then attended Hayden Bible Church until failing health prevented her from going.

She enjoyed sewing, reading and traveling. She was a member of the KMC Hospital auxiliary and camera club in her younger years.

Preceding her in death were her parents; brothers, George and Henry Lagrou; sister, Mary Whitmore; husband, Dwight McHenry and step-daughters, Carol Ott and Norma McHenry.

Violet is survived by daughter, Judy Bird (Richard); granddaughter, Shannon Forbes (John); great-grandchildren, Joshua and Alysha Forbes; step-grandchildren, Shelly Cheevers (Mike), Scott Bird (Diana), Shannon Howard (Matt) and Bill, Connie and Rose Breckenridge; and several nieces and nephews.
